The Erriff Fishery is comprised of the Erriff River and the two lakes of Tawnyard and Derrintin providing wonderful fishing in stunning surroundings. The River Erriff is one of the premier salmon fishing rivers in Ireland. A spate river, it is characterised by lively streams and deep fish-holding pools, with 8 miles of prime angling water divided into 9 beats, which are rotated amongst anglers on a daily basis. Fishing on the River Erriff is uncrowded with only two rods on most beats, and a maximum of 3 on the remainder.

On the River Erriff just outside Leenane, Connemara, Aasleagh Lodge is a beautifully restored 19th century Victorian country house, set in 36 acres of mature woodlands with magnificent views over Killary Harbour, with 9 spacious and comfortable bedrooms, 2 luxurious self catering apartments and access to top quality Wild Atlantic salmon fishing on the river nearby in Erriff Fishery. Previously part of the estate of the Marquis of Sligo, and a favourite of Lord Louis Mountbatten of Burma, Aasleagh Lodge and Erriff Fishery was until recently managed by Inland Fisheries Ireland.
